Correlations between magnetism, microstructure, crystallography, and phase stability in GdNi1−xCox alloys

2015 
Abstract Relationships between the electronic structure, magnetostriction, and phase stability of the GdNi 1− x Co x system have been investigated. Increasing the concentration of Co in GdNi 1− x Co x (0 ⩽  x T C . The magnetic field and temperature dependent X-ray powder diffraction study of GdNi 0.85 Co 0.15 shows that the strong linear thermal expansion effects near T C are, however, absent. Density functional theory calculations show that hypothetical “GdCo” has positive formation energy, and density of states at the Fermi level indicates intrinsic instability of “GdCo” as opposed to GdNi. The enhanced exchange interaction energy of “GdCo” compared to GdNi supports the experimentally observed increasing Curie temperature of GdNi 1− x Co x with increasing x (Co).
